Committee hears bill to transfer Janie Lawton loan to Maryland Clean Energy Center and refocus MEA reporting

House Environment and Transportation Committee · February 3,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

MEA told the Environment and Transportation Committee that HB 245 would move the Janie Lawton Conservation Loan Program to the Maryland Clean Energy Center and narrow MEA reporting to grants over $10,000 while changing the statutory reporting metric from energy savings to greenhouse‑gas reductions.

Delegate and committee members heard testimony on HB 245 from the Maryland Energy Administration and the Maryland Clean Energy Center.
